Huawei has started distributing a fresh security update for the Watch 5 and Watch Ultimate 2. This release brings the software version to HarmonyOS 6.1.0.330 and is currently moving out to global units. With a file size of approximately 300MB, the update targets specific improvements to system stability and communication performance.
The primary focus of this firmware package is the integration of the July 2026 security patches. These patches provide defenses against known vulnerabilities to ensure data remains protected on the wrist. Beyond security, the company addressed reports regarding connectivity reliability, meaning users who experienced interrupted communication between their wearable and smartphone should see better behavior after installing this patch.
This rollout follows the recent introduction of HarmonyOS 6.1, which added a suite of features to these devices. The manufacturer continues to prioritize monthly firmware releases to maintain hardware functionality and address bugs as they appear. If you own one of these models, the update notification should arrive via the companion app on your paired smartphone.
To perform the installation, ensure the device maintains a stable Bluetooth connection. The watch may restart during the process to finalize the changes. Once the progress bar reaches completion, the system returns to its normal state. As with any global release, availability varies by region and carrier, so check your device settings if the notification has not yet appeared.
